    The Powerpuff Girls is not only a sketch comedy. The characters stay true to form. They are genuine super-heroes. When faced with a sticky choice between endangering innocent lives or using their abilities to escape a trap, the girls opt for the high road. Another amusement can be found in how Bubbles, Buttercup and Blossom become sometimes confused or surprised by the other's behavior. This creates individuals rather than stereotypes or hollow ciphers only meant to tell jokes and kick butt. In short, the end-result is a whimsical book with a surprising amount of depth in the characterization that anybody can read and enjoy. Read Full Review
